Perched atop a hill overlooking Berat, Albania, Berat Castle, also known as Kalaja e Beratit, is a historic fortress dating back to the 4th century BC. Still inhabited today, it offers a unique glimpse into Albanian history, culture, and daily life within its ancient walls.

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Berat Castle.
- Wear comfortable walking shoes, as the cobblestone alleys and steep paths within the castle require moderate physical fitness.
- Visit early in the morning or late afternoon to avoid crowds, especially during peak season.
- Bring a camera to capture the magnificent views from the castle ramparts over Berat town and the Osum Valley.
- Respect the residents by keeping noise down while walking through the residential areas.
- Try local beverages like Albanian coffee or raki at one of the cafes near the entrance.

Getting There
-
Walking
From Berat city center, walk along Rruga Mihal Komnena, a cobblestone path leading uphill towards the castle entrance. The walk is approximately 1 km and takes about 15-20 minutes. Be prepared for a steep climb. Wear comfortable shoes.
-
Taxi
Taxis are readily available in Berat and can take you directly to the castle entrance. A taxi ride from the city center to Berat Castle typically costs around 1800 ALL. The journey takes only a few minutes.
-
Driving
If you have a car, you can drive to the castle entrance. Follow the same route as the walking path along Rruga Mihal Komnena. There is a small, free parking lot near the entrance, but it can fill up quickly. Parking is free.
-
Public Transport
A local bus departs from the bus terminal in Berat to the entrance of the castle. The bus ticket costs around 1.5 EUR.
